Due to the recent discussion link markup, I'd just like to check that I've
understood a few things properly regarding the attributes alt= and title=.
Statements (please correct me if I've gotten this wrong):
* For link elements, we want to be able to set the title-attribute which
could for instance describe what the link points to.
* For image elements, we want to be able to set the alt-attribute for user
agents that doesn't show images. This is useful for e.g. text
browsing, blind people or people with low bandwidth.
* A link element can not have an alt-attribute, whereas an image element
may have a title attribute as well.
* An abbreviation or acronym element should have a title element that
explains the abbreviation or acronym.
